Description Service DeliClerks are responsible for preparing, slicing, wrapping, weighing, pricing, and merchandising the department's deli products. Deli products include deli meats, cheeses, salads, sandwiches, dips, gourmet and hot case items. They inform customers about our deli products and services and help increase sales by handing out food samples and by recommending additional items to customers.
They work with equipment like fryers and slicers, and use store intercoms to announce special promotions and weekly specials. They must adhere to strict standards of sanitation, food safety and personal hygiene Bakery Clerks work in the Bakery Department, preparing, baking, packaging, pricing, and merchandising cakes, pies, rolls, muffins, breads and other baked goods.
They inform customers about our bakery products and services and often ask customers to try samples of bakery products as a way to increase sales.
They work with equipment like ovens, proofers and frequently use store intercoms to announce promotions and weekly specials.
They must adhere to strict standards of sanitation, food safety and personal hygiene.

How much does a deli clerk earn in Fayetteville, AR?
The average deli clerk in Fayetteville, AR earns between $21,000 and $33,000 annually. This compares to the national average deli clerk range of $24,000 to $43,000.
